玛利亚姆Chargeishvili,格鲁吉亚第比利斯的开发商
Mariam is available for hire
Hire Mariam

玛利亚姆Chargeishvili

验证专家  in 工程

后端开发人员

Location
第比利斯,格鲁吉亚
至今成员总数
2021年4月27日

Mariam is a technically proficient developer with excellent theoretical skills (she's currently in the midst of finishing her master's degree in CS). 她有几年的开发Experience, analysis, testing, and maintenance of deadline-oriented high-volume systems as well as a range of products and clients—from e-wallets to ERP management systems. Mariam excels at designing large-scale back-end systems with best practices and the latest technologies.

Portfolio

Bazaarvoice, Inc . - Main
TypeScript, REST, REST APIs, APIs, Python, 亚马逊Cognito, Big Data...
Volvo R&D中心-主
Node.js, TypeScript, GraphQL, JavaScript, Git, 亚马逊网络服务(AWS), Azure...
汽车制造公司(总客户)
敏捷、api、Node.js, TypeScript, Sequelize, CI / CD管道, Terraform, Redis...

Experience

Availability

Full-time

首选的环境

WebStorm, Git, Jira, Slack, MacOS

最神奇的...

...thing I've ever developed is WorkflowRT: a user-friendly cloud-based patient-flow solution that automates workflows using real-time location technologies.

工作Experience

高级后端工程师

2023年至今
Bazaarvoice, Inc . - Main
  • Migrated authentication from monolith to new microservice for an eCommerce data platform.
  • 将用户的身份验证数据移动到亚马逊Cognito.
  • 创建了一个管理用户数据的成员服务.
技术:打印稿, REST, REST APIs, APIs, Python, 亚马逊Cognito, Big Data, 大数据集, 亚马逊网络服务(AWS), JavaScript, Terraform, Kubernetes, Django, Apache, NestJS, CI / CD管道, 领域驱动设计(DDD), AWSλ, 亚马逊DynamoDB, Serverless, NoSQL, API开发, GraphQL

高级软件工程师

2022 - 2023
Volvo R&D中心-主
  • Managed the communication between Volvo and Polestar regarding the launch of existing software in new markets.
  • Designed and developed new features for Backstage Soft, a booking engine for Volvo car maintenance.
  • 使用的技术如TypeScript, Node.js,表达.js, Jest, Redis, Pub/Sub和PostgreSQL.
  • 为服务提供商管理第三方集成.
  • 实现新特性,编写单元和端到端测试.
技术:节点.js, TypeScript, GraphQL, JavaScript, Git, 亚马逊网络服务(AWS), Azure, HTML, 测试驱动开发(TDD), Back-end, 后端开发, NoSQL, 亚马逊DynamoDB, APIs, API开发, AWSλ

高级软件工程师

2021 - 2022
汽车制造公司(总客户)
  • 曾担任Cruise的高级软件工程师, the company producing the world’s most advanced self-driving vehicles to safely connect people with the places, things, 以及他们所关心的经历.
  • 为“调度”设计和开发新功能,” the application component that communicates between users and vehicles and makes decisions about matching, batching, delivery, 转变了, etc.
  • 使用的技术如TypeScript, Node.js,表达.js, Jest, Redis, Pub/Sub和PostgreSQL.
技术:敏捷、api、Node.js, TypeScript, Sequelize, CI / CD管道, Terraform, Redis, NestJS, Microservices架构, Microservices, SQL, PostgreSQL, HTML, 测试驱动开发(TDD), Git, Back-end, 后端开发, Apache卡夫卡, 亚马逊网络服务(AWS), NoSQL, 亚马逊DynamoDB, API开发, GraphQL, AWSλ

Tech Lead

2018 - 2021
Adjarabet
  • Developed and maintained the back end of e-wallets with thousands of customers.
  • Constructed a REST API with OAuth authentication and integrated external payment provider systems for transfers and service payments.
  • Made a CI/CD infrastructure and deployed the project with GitLab CI in three environments with feature branches; also worked with GitFlow.
  • 为后端构建体系结构, 创建预提交钩子, 强制代码质量规则(ESLint, Prettier), 编写测试(单元和端到端).
  • 协助规划产品开发和时间表.
  • 审查其他开发人员的代码, 帮助新团队成员入职, 并参与了招聘过程.
技术:CI/CD管道、节点.js,表达.. js, PostgreSQL, MongoDB, Redis, GitFlow, Socket.IO, Microservices, 亚马逊网络服务(AWS), Amazon S3 (AWS S3), 亚马逊Cognito, 亚马逊极光, TypeScript, 设计模式, 面向对象编程(OOP), Agile, OAuth, Scrum, Jest, JavaScript, APIs, REST APIs, Back-end, NoSQL, HTML, 测试驱动开发(TDD), Git, 后端开发, Apache卡夫卡, Big Data, 大数据集, React, Serverless, AWSλ, 亚马逊DynamoDB, API开发

高级全栈工程师

2019 - 2020
无限的飞跃
  • Developed a large-scale, low-latency, real-time location system for clinics.
  • Implemented a micro frontend using Angular and NgRx and the microservice architecture with Node.js和NestJS.
  • Helped research best-practice solutions to integrate them into the software.
  • Deployed continuous integration and continuous delivery with GitLab CI/CD and composed unit and end-to-end (E2E) tests.
  • Used a message broker (RabbitMQ) and sockets for real-time solutions.
技术:节点.js, NestJS, Angular, RabbitMQ, Socket.IO, PostgreSQL, GitFlow, Agile, GraphQL, 设计模式, 面向对象编程(OOP), 数据结构, CI / CD管道, TypeScript, OAuth, Scrum, Jest, NgRx, JavaScript, APIs, REST APIs, Microservices架构, Microservices, AngularJS, HTML, 完整的, Git, Back-end, 后端开发, API开发

高级软件工程师

2018 - 2018
Innovato
  • Developed a Forex, CFD, and cryptocurrency price-prediction system. It was based on real-time data from the marketplace and technical indicators like EMA, 波林格区间, 随机, etc.
  • Planned the architecture of a project, managed deployments, and scheduled software releases.
  • Developed services for a financial, user-customized news feed.
Technologies: Redis, GitFlow, CI / CD管道, MySQL, MongoDB, Angular, Socket.IO, 亚马逊网络服务(AWS), TypeScript, Node.js,表达.js, JavaScript, APIs, REST APIs, Jest, HTML, Git, Back-end, 后端开发, API开发

客座讲师

2016 - 2017
GITA's
  • Created a PHP course for university students which included preparing learning materials and designing a course schedule.
  • 教授使用PHP进行软件开发, Laravel, and relational database modeling with MySQL; worked to improve students' computational thinking and problem-solving skills.
  • 为课程准备考试和评分系统.
技术:PHP, Laravel, 面向对象编程(OOP), 设计模式, HTML, Back-end, 后端开发

软件工程师

2016 - 2017
Leavingstone
  • Built a custom content-management system (CMS) and services (Angular Material and Laravel) for a mobile application for one of the largest telecommunication companies in Georgia.
  • 重构了一系列web应用程序, 监控现有系统, 创建的单元测试, 修复bug.
  • 从零开始开发了许多web应用程序(Laravel), Angular),并为移动应用构建服务.
技术:PHP, Laravel, MySQL, Redis, REST, Angular, 面向对象编程(OOP), CI / CD管道, GitFlow, JavaScript, APIs, REST APIs, HTML, 完整的, Git, Back-end, 后端开发, API开发

软件工程师

2015 - 2016
Freelance
  • Developed a push-notification system with a subscription module from scratch.
  • 使用GitLab CI管道管理AWS上的部署.
  • Implemented the Firebase SDK to send notifications based on user segmentation and other notification types.
技术:敏捷、节点.js,表达.js, Firebase Web SDK, REST, Redis, TypeORM, TypeScript, 亚马逊网络服务(AWS), JavaScript, APIs, REST APIs, HTML, Git, Back-end, 后端开发

WorkflowRT |诊所实时定位系统

http://infiniteleap.net/
WorkflowRT is a user-friendly cloud-based patient-flow solution that automates workflow and communication using real-time location technologies (RTLS). It gives us real-time visibility into the current locations and status of patients—from their arrival to disposition—so staff can manage their workflows better and be aware of any potential bottlenecks or long patient wait times and so on.

The project is based on microservices architecture using Node.js/Nest.js和Angular. 我作为一名高级全栈开发人员参与了这个项目.

隐姓埋名:为Adjarabet客户提供电子钱包

http://incognito.ge/
Adjarabet是乔治亚州排名第一的博彩公司. 它有自己的卡片,叫做Incognito, so you can easily transfer money or any other transactions from your Adjarabet balance. 为了支持这些操作,我们创建了一个电子钱包.

The project is based on microservices architecture, using Node.js/Express.js. 我设计了应用程序的后端, OAuth实现, 事务处理, 综合对外支付服务, 等.

加密交易建议应用程序

I developed a Forex, CFD, and cryptocurrency price-prediction system. It was based on real-time data from the marketplace and technical indicators like EMA, 波林格区间, 随机, etc.

I worked on the back end of the application using a tech stack like Node.js,表达.. js, Sockets, Redis, CI/CD, PostgreSQL等.

Languages

TypeScript, HTML, GraphQL, JavaScript, PHP, SQL, Python

框架

Express.js、NestJS、Laravel、Angular、Jest、AngularJS、Django

库/ api

Node.. js、REST API、API开发、Socket.IO, Redis Queue, Twilio API, NgRx, RxJS, Firebase Web SDK, React

Paradigms

面向对象编程(OOP), REST, 测试驱动开发(TDD), 设计模式, Microservices, Scrum, Agile, Microservices架构

Other

GitFlow, TypeORM, APIs, 后端开发, 领域驱动设计(DDD), 数据结构, 面向对象设计, CI / CD管道, OAuth, Serverless, 算法, Calculus, 线性代数, 交易, Pub/Sub, Cloud, Back-end, 完整的, Big Data, 大数据集

Tools

RabbitMQ, 亚马逊Cognito, Sequelize, Terraform, Git, Apache

Platforms

Apache卡夫卡, AWSλ, Docker, MacOS, 亚马逊网络服务(AWS), Azure, Kubernetes

Storage

MySQL, PostgreSQL, MongoDB, Redis, Amazon S3 (AWS S3), 复述,缓存, 亚马逊DynamoDB, 亚马逊极光, NoSQL, Neo4j

2019 - 2021

计算机科学硕士学位

第比利斯国立大学-第比利斯,格鲁吉亚

2014 - 2018

计算机科学学士学位

第比利斯国立大学-第比利斯,格鲁吉亚

2021年10月至今

AWS认证云从业者

亚马逊网络服务

有效的合作

如何使用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

分享你的需求

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

选择你的才能

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

开始你的无风险人才试验

Work with your chosen talent on a trial basis for up to two weeks. 只有当你决定雇佣他们时才付钱.

对顶尖人才的需求很大.

开始招聘